CIPD
(2017) stated that the concept of flexible working is getting more popular in
work-life balance (WLB) policies now days. They define flexible working as
giving opportunity for employee to choose the place, time & duration of
their work.
As
Wasay (2013) stated having proper WLB strategy in organization can be
considered as win-win situation for both employee & the employer since it
can help employee to effectively handle their personal & professional life
& also it can help employer to retain skilled employees. Eventually
employees will be more attracted toward the organizations that offer higher
attention for employee personal needs. Employees those who have flexible
working opportunities are generally more satisfied, has more initiatives &
highly engaged to their job that other employees. (Galinsky & Johnson,
1998)
As
there are benefits for both parties by having proper work-life balance
policies, it can also lead to adverse situation if the organization manages the
work-life balance in a poor way. There are several negative effects of poor
work-life balance such as; family conflict, work stress, health & mental
problems. Further it can also decrease the creativity, moral & the
productivity of the employee. (Hitt et al., 2009)
CIPD
(2017) recommend several points to consider in order managing proper WLB
policies.
- Resources & working style – Home workers should facilitate with required resources to carry out work. To make this concept success employee should be self-motivated, flexible & should be able to work without close supervision.
- Communication with others –Most of the time in work-life balance job environment employee’s job will be task oriented; they will be often invisible & work in non-standard time. Hence the proper communication is essential.
- Trust – Since the employees in WLB job background have lesser interaction with superiors trust is essential.
- Employee rights – Since home workers in WLB concept are not in same environment like office based staff they might lose opportunity to get equal benefits as office based employees. If the organization is having a Trade union, employer required to consult them as well to maintain the equal access to all employees.
- Health & safety – Same as above matters since these employees will work in different locations other that the standard office environment employer has the responsibility to ensure their work health & safety at their work location as well.
